a,abbr,acronym,address,applet,article,aside,audio,b,big,blockquote,body,canvas,caption,center,cite,code,dd,del,details,dfn,div,dl,dt,em,embed,fieldset,figcaption,figure,footer,form,h1,h2,h3,h4,h5,h6,header,hgroup,html,i,iframe,img,ins,kbd,label,legend,li,mark,menu,nav,object,ol,output,p,pre,q,ruby,s,samp,section,small,span,strike,strong,sub,summary,sup,table,tbody,td,tfoot,th,thead,time,tr,tt,u,ul,var,video{margin:0;padding:0;border:0;font-size:100%;font:inherit;vertical-align:middle}article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{display:block}body{position:relative;overflow-x:hidden}button,ol,ul{margin:0;padding:0;list-style:none}blockquote,q{quotes:none}blockquote:after,blockquote:before,q:after,q:before{content:'';content:none}table{border-collapse:collapse;border-spacing:0}:focus,a:active,a:focus,a:hover,button:focus{text-decoration:none;outline:0}a,button{border:none;font-size:unset;padding:0;margin:0;background:0 0;background-color:none;outline:0;border:none}button:not(:disabled){cursor:default!important}.tab-content>.tab-pane{height:0;display:block;opacity:0;pointer-events:none}.tab-content>.active{height:auto;opacity:1;pointer-events:auto}.nav-pills .nav-link,.nav-pills a.nav-link,.nav-pills a.nav-link.active,.nav-tabs .nav-link,.nav-tabs a.nav-link,.nav-tabs a.nav-link.active{padding:0;background:0 0;background-color:none}.tab-pane{display:none}.tab-pane.active{display:block}audio::-webkit-media-controls-current-time-display,audio::-webkit-media-controls-fullscreen-button,audio::-webkit-media-controls-mute-button,audio::-webkit-media-controls-panel,audio::-webkit-media-controls-play-button,audio::-webkit-media-controls-return-to-realtime-button,audio::-webkit-media-controls-rewind-button,audio::-webkit-media-controls-seek-back-button,audio::-webkit-media-controls-seek-forward-button,audio::-webkit-media-controls-time-remaining-display,audio::-webkit-media-controls-timeline,audio::-webkit-media-controls-timeline-container,audio::-webkit-media-controls-toggle-closed-captions-button,audio::-webkit-media-controls-volume-slider,audio::-webkit-media-controls-volume-slider-container{font-size:12px;color:#fff}audio::-webkit-media-controls-enclosure{background:0 0;border-radius:10px;background-color:none}audio::-webkit-media-controls-timeline{display:none}audio::-webkit-media-controls-fullscreen-volume-min-button,audio::-webkit-media-controls-fullscreen-volume-slider,audio::-webkit-media-controls-mute-button,audio::-webkit-media-controls-play-button,audio::-webkit-media-controls-volume-slider,audio::-webkit-media-controls-volume-slider-container{display:flex;background-color:transparent;filter:invert(80%)}body{color:#fff;font-weight:200;overflow-x:hidden;text-align:center;background:#000}@media only screen and (max-width:1024px){body img{max-width:90vw}}#header{background:url(../images/mainbg.png) no-repeat center center/cover;position:relative;min-height:120vh;padding-top:50px;overflow-x:hidden}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#header{background:url(../images/mainbg.webp) no-repeat center center/cover}}@media only screen and (max-width:1440px){#header{min-height:100vh}}#header .titleWrap{width:100%;max-width:840px;position:absolute;top:10vh;left:200px}@media only screen and (max-width:1024px){#header .titleWrap{position:relative;top:unset;left:unset;margin:6vh auto 4vh}}#header .video_wrapper .player_box{width:831px;height:474px;background:url(../images/videoFrame.png) no-repeat center center/contain;padding:12px}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#header .video_wrapper .player_box{background:url(../images/videoFrame.webp) no-repeat center center/contain}}@media only screen and (max-width:768px){#header .video_wrapper .player_box{width:90vw;background-size:cover;margin:0 auto}}#header .mainChar{position:absolute;right:-10vw;bottom:0}#header .mainChar img{max-width:60vw}@media only screen and (max-width:1440px){#header .mainChar{right:-26vw}}@media only screen and (max-width:1024px){#header .mainChar{display:none}}section{position:relative;min-height:100vh;padding:1% 0;z-index:1;overflow-x:hidden}section#sec1{background:url(../images/bg1.png) no-repeat center center/cover}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){section#sec1{background:url(../images/bg1.webp) no-repeat center center/cover}}section#sec2{background:url(../images/bg2.png) no-repeat center center/cover}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){section#sec2{background:url(../images/bg2.webp) no-repeat center center/cover}}section#sec3{background:url(../images/bg3.png) no-repeat center center/cover}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){section#sec3{background:url(../images/bg3.webp) no-repeat center center/cover}}section .flexbox{display:flex;flex-wrap:wrap;justify-content:center}section .link{display:block;transition:.3s all;margin:1% auto 2%;transform:scale(1)}section .link:hover{filter:brightness(1.2);transform:scale(1.2)}.video_wrapper{position:relative}.video_wrapper .player_box{position:relative}.video_wrapper .player_box iframe{filter:brightness(.4)}@media only screen and (max-width:768px){.video_wrapper .player_box iframe{width:100%}}.video_wrapper .player_box #play1,.video_wrapper .player_box #play2{width:100%;height:100%;position:absolute;top:0;left:0;display:flex;justify-content:center;align-items:center;cursor:pointer}#sec1{min-height:120vh}@media only screen and (max-width:1440px){#sec1{min-height:100vh}}#sec1::before{content:'';width:70vw;height:100%;background:url(../images/char1.png) no-repeat top right/cover;position:absolute;left:-16vw;bottom:0}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#sec1::before{background:url(../images/char1.webp) no-repeat top right/cover}}@media only screen and (max-width:1024px){#sec1::before{display:none}}#sec1 .title{margin-top:2%}#sec1 .video_wrapper::before{content:'';width:360px;height:410px;background:url(../images/deco1.png) no-repeat center center/contain;position:absolute;right:14vw;bottom:-12vh;z-index:1}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#sec1 .video_wrapper::before{background:url(../images/deco1.webp) no-repeat center center/contain}}@media only screen and (max-width:1440px){#sec1 .video_wrapper::before{right:1vw}}@media only screen and (max-width:1024px){#sec1 .video_wrapper::before{display:none}}#sec1 .video_wrapper>picture img{margin:2% 0 1%}#sec1 .video_wrapper .player_box{width:831px;height:474px;background:url(../images/videoFrame2.png) no-repeat center center/contain;margin:0 auto;padding:18px 0}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#sec1 .video_wrapper .player_box{background:url(../images/videoFrame2.webp) no-repeat center center/contain}}@media only screen and (max-width:768px){#sec1 .video_wrapper .player_box{width:90vw;background-size:cover;margin:0 auto}}#sec2{padding:16vh 0 10vh;margin-top:-6vh;z-index:2}#sec2 .flexbox{margin-top:2%}#sec2 .flexbox picture.large{width:100%;margin-bottom:1%}#sec2 .flexbox>div{display:flex;flex-direction:column}#sec3{min-height:200vh;padding-top:10vh;margin-top:-8vh}@media only screen and (max-width:1024px){#sec3{min-height:unset;padding-top:1vh}}#sec3::before{content:'';width:50vw;height:1200px;background:url(../images/char2.png) no-repeat top left/cover;position:absolute;top:10vh;right:-2vw;z-index:-1}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#sec3::before{background:url(../images/char2.webp) no-repeat top left/cover}}@media only screen and (max-width:1024px){#sec3::before{display:none}}#sec3 .title{margin:8% auto 2%}#sec3 picture.deco::after,#sec3 picture.deco::before{content:'';height:100vh;position:absolute;bottom:0}@media only screen and (max-width:1024px){#sec3 picture.deco::after,#sec3 picture.deco::before{display:none}}#sec3 picture.deco::before{width:367px;background:url(../images/deco41.png) no-repeat center bottom/contain;left:10vw}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#sec3 picture.deco::before{background:url(../images/deco41.webp) no-repeat center bottom/contain}}@media only screen and (max-width:1440px){#sec3 picture.deco::before{left:0}}#sec3 picture.deco::after{width:940px;background:url(../images/deco42.png) no-repeat center bottom/contain;right:1vw;z-index:-1}@supports (background-image:url("data:image/webp;base64,UklGRhYAAABXRUJQVlA4WAoAAAAgAAAA")){#sec3 picture.deco::after{background:url(../images/deco42.webp) no-repeat center bottom/contain}}@media only screen and (max-width:1440px){#sec3 picture.deco::after{right:0}}